U.S. President History

1832 - U.S. President Andrew Jackson vetoed legislation to re-charter the Second Bank of the United States.

1919 - The Treaty of Versailles was hand delivered to the U.S. Senate by President Wilson.

1991 - U.S. President Bush lifted economic sanctions against South Africa, citing its "profound transformation" toward racial equality.
